Acts 11:26

and when he had found him, he brought him unto Antioch. And it chanced that a whole year they had their conversation with the congregation there, and taught much people insomuch that the disciples of Antioch were the first that were called Christian.

Acts 26:28

Agrippa said unto Paul, "Somewhat thou bringest me in mind for to become Christian."

1 Peter 4:16

If any man suffer as a Christian man, let him not be ashamed: but let him glorify God on his behalf.
